Course structure

• Introduction to Robotics and Freedom of Expression
• Ethical Considerations in Robotics
• Legal Frameworks for Freedom of Expression
• Human Rights and Robotics
• Social Implications of Robotic Technologies
• Policy Development in Robotics and Freedom of Expression
• Robotics and Media Ethics
• Data Privacy in Robotics
• Human-Robot Interaction
• Designing Ethical Autonomous Systems
